As one of the admins for the RoN site, I just wanted to make short post to let you all know that I'm taking onboard all the comments that have been made. I have already started work on how we might implement RoN 2.0 (for want of a better name :)) to make it more accessible to new and old users alike. In all honesty, although the site has had a couple of makeovers since I joined, the information structure has never really been touched.

I think that the ideas around control are very valid; even in a community there needs to be direction, and it is up to the community 'leaders' to provide this. Having a core group in place to provide support during the production of new games will hopefully encourage new members and provide a measure of quality control at the same time.

I think it would also be useful to split the site into two sections: 'play' and 'make'. The 'play' section would contain everything required to play the games, including information on technical issues and 'hints and tips'. Hopefully, through a positive experience of the community, we can then get them to move over into the 'make' side of the site. This part would include detailed breakdowns on location and characters, tutorials and resources; everything you need to make your own RoN game.
